Benue State University (BSU), Makurdi, is set to host the MTN GO MAD (Go Make A Difference) Campus Invasion from October 15 to 17. The three-day event promises a mix of entertainment, skill-building workshops, and prize giveaways for students.
The activation is part of MTN Nigeria’s nationwide university tour, aimed at engaging and empowering students across the country. So far, the tour has visited three tertiary institutions this year.
At BSU, students can look forward to interactive booths, gaming competitions, music performances, and workshops on digital literacy and entrepreneurship. Dedicated spaces will also be provided for student entrepreneurs to showcase their businesses and network with potential customers and partners.
The last GO MAD Campus Invasion was held in September at the University of Benin (UNIBEN), drawing hundreds of students. A 200-level Engineering student, Edomwonyi Osariemen, emerged as the winner of a brand-new 2025 Alsvin Mikano car via a raffle draw. “I can’t believe I won a car,” he said. Other participants went home with laptops, MTN MiFi devices, and airtime prizes.
That event also featured dance and game competitions, talent showcases, and empowerment sessions aimed at preparing students for life beyond the classroom.
Speaking at the UNIBEN event, MTN Nigeria’s Youth Segment Manager, Oluwafemi Adesina, said: “We believe strongly in empowering young Nigerians. That’s why we’re creating opportunities like this, combining entertainment with education and empowerment.”
The GO MAD Campus Invasion has become one of the most anticipated campus events of 2025. Previous stops include the University of Abuja and the Federal University of Technology, Owerri (FUTO), where two other students also won new cars.
The BSU activation will run across multiple zones on campus, with major prize draws scheduled for the final day.
